               Indian Institute of Management Ahmedabad

 

 Indian Institute of Management Ahmedabad was established in 1961 as an autonomous institution by the Government_of_India in collaboration with the Government_of_Gujarat and the Indian Industry and is the second oldest IIM. Vikram_Sarabhai, a noted scientist and Industrialist and other Ahmedabad-based industrialists played a major role in the creation of the Institute. It was registered as a society with a Board of Governors to oversee the functioning of the Institute. The Board has representatives from the Governments of India and Gujarat, the Industry, the IIM-A Society, the IIM-A faculty, etc. IIM-A was conceived not to be purely a Business_school, but a school of management. Its mission is to professionalise Indian management through teaching, research, training, institution building and consulting. It also aims to professionalise some of the vital sectors of India's economy such as agriculture, education, health, transportation, population control, energy, and public administration. In its formative years, IIM Ahmedabad collaborated with the Harvard_Business_School. Largely as a consequence of this collaboration, IIM-A pioneered the case method of teaching in India. IIM Ahmedabad is considered to be the toughest business school in the world to get into. (Source: Economist_Intelligence_Unit - "Which MBA"). At IIM Ahmedabad, there were 532 applicants for every seat in 2005. It is the premier B-School in Asia-Pacific. Its current chairman is Dr. Vijaypat Singhania.
